What is the IB Diploma?
The International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me (IBDP) is a rigorous, globally recognized two-year curriculum for students aged 16–19. It challenges students to excel across six subject groups, complete a Theory of Knowledge (TOK) course, write an Extended Essay (EE), and participate in Creativity, Activity, and Service (CAS).

Common Challenges IB Students Face
- Balancing six subjects at Higher Level (HL) and Standard Level (SL) simultaneously
- Managing Internal Assessments (IAs) alongside regular coursework
- Understanding Theory of Knowledge (TOK) and writing the essay
- Completing the 4,000-word Extended Essay (EE) with proper research methodology
- Time management across CAS, academics, and personal life
- Understanding IB-specific marking criteria and achieving top band scores
